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1. Aged 18-60 years old. 2. ASA grade I~II. 3. BMI >= 30kg/. 4. Can cooperate with this study voluntarily. 5. Elective laparoscopic sleeve gastrectomy.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1. Contraindications to abdominal nerve block: severe abnormality of blood coagulation, infection of puncture site, allergy to local anaesthesia, etc. 2. History of long-term use of psychotropic drugs such as sedatives or antidepressants. 3. Those with a history of chronic pain or neuropathic pain who have been treated with painkillers for a long time. 4. Unable to cooperate with the study for any reason: hearing or vision impairment, language comprehension disorder, mental illness, inability to go to the hospital for follow-up, etc. 5. Patients with neuropathic pain before operation. 6. Participated in other clinical trials in the past 3 months.
